Cetyl alcohol is minimally soluble in water, with a solubility of around 0.005 g/100 mL at room temperature. It is a fatty alcohol and its solubility in water is limited due to its hydrophobic nature.

Cetyl alcohol is considered to be an organic compound. It is a fatty alcohol derived from natural sources such as coconut or palm oil.
The heat of combustion of cetyl alcohol is approximately 41.7 kJ/g. This value represents the amount of heat released when one gram of cetyl alcohol is completely burned in oxygen.
Cetearyl alcohol is actually a mixture of both stearyl alcohol and cetyl alcohol (refer to links below for structures). Both of these compounds would be considered "fatty alcohols" due to their long carbon chains. Fatty alcohols are in the aliphatic hydrocarbon family. To draw the structure of "cetearyl alcohol" you would actually have to draw the structure of cetyl alcohol and the structure of stearyl alcohol.

Hair detanglers typically contain conditioning agents such as cetyl alcohol, stearyl alcohol, glycerin, and various silicone derivatives. There is no single chemical formula for hair detangler as it is a mixture of multiple compounds that help smooth and detangle hair.
